Output 59c33144b98c3798ea6516d11beeedc71ec51fa6de35728f8fff4b8a8998a112:6

value
39500161
script pubkey
OP_0 OP_PUSHBYTES_20 180f97554787fbc41ccb814c2a726daf9a553f06
address
ltc1qrq8ew428slaug8xts9xz5und47d920cxxt67ch
transaction
59c33144b98c3798ea6516d11beeedc71ec51fa6de35728f8fff4b8a8998a112
spent
true